The acquisition of shares in SK Hynix, a South Korean semiconductor manufacturer, involves navigating international stock markets and understanding investment protocols. Initiating this process requires establishing a brokerage account that allows trading on the Korea Exchange (KRX), where SK Hynix shares are listed under the ticker symbol 000660.KS.
Investing in this entity provides exposure to the dynamic semiconductor industry, particularly memory chip manufacturing, which is a critical component in modern technology. SK Hynix’s role in global supply chains and its performance history provide context for investment decisions, though market analysis and due diligence are essential for any potential investor.
